Transaction 6258ed1e6f6de57b5cb4a9906649a7ec5a68c6af8fd6da51dace67423ff32950

1 Input
1 Outputs
  • 6258ed1e6f6de57b5cb4a9906649a7ec5a68c6af8fd6da51dace67423ff32950:0
  • value  10587550
    address  3NBtmP3tZtZQHKrTCtTEiUby9dgujnmV6q